Is this supposed to happen so soon? by maybeSkywalker in RomeTotalWar

[–]AltijdHard 3 points4 points  (0 children)

Recruit some assassins and take jabs at their family members. If any of them catch you the senate will outlaw you.
When you can't attack them outright yet this is a quick and easy way to trigger the civil war

[deleted by user] by [deleted] in RomeTotalWar

[–]AltijdHard 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Forts/cities can only last a couple of turns when being besieged, you can see how much time you got left by hoovering your mouse over the besieged fort. What happened here is that your fort got besieged for too long and got taken over by the enemies.
